are some of the latest media reports surrounding the Reds..._ GYOKERES UPDATE Reports from Portuguese publication _A Bola_ claim that Liverpool, Manchester City, and Arsenal are the three
clubs Gyokeres likes the most. However, it is said that talks will only 'take shape' after the Portuguese Cup, which is 'the wish' of both Gyokeres and Sporting. The
Sweden international has become one of Europe's top strikers in recent seasons with an impressive record of 96 goals in 101 matches since his transfer to Liga Portugal from Coventry
City in July 2023. Article continues below Sporting's leading scorer has made a significant impact in the Portuguese top-flight this season, with 39 goals and eight assists in 33
appearances. The 26-year-old has been instrumental in Rui Borges' squad, helping Sporting to clinch the league title. Gyokeres is reported to have a €100 million (£85.7m) release clause
in his contract, but reports claim that Sporting are willing to accept a lower offer. DIAZ CLAIM Spanish outlet Sport are once again reporting on Barcelona's interest in Reds forward
